Amos Peled's (b.1997) practice explores the creative repurposing of medical technologies and ideas as a way to investigate the relationship between humans and technology. Peled graduated from the master program of the ArtScience interfaculty at the Royal Academy of Art (KABK) and Royal Conservatory (KC) The Hague, 2022. Following the studies Peled developed Phantom Limb (2023) in collaboration with iii, a work in which a medical ultrasound machine is used as an audiovisual performative instrument. Phantom Limb premiered in Rewire festival and toured around festivals, exhibitions and events in the Netherlands and across Europe.
Operation Theater (2025) is a multimedia installation where inner organs are detached from the biological system that once defined them, these organs are no longer bound by belonging to an organism and their function as part. Instead, they become an orchestration of movement and sound. Interwoven, they play rhythms, sounds and movements of bodily systems in its absence.
Operation Theater constructs a speculative medical space where the point of focus no longer serves the patients. Through these reconfigurations, the installation shows how introducing simple life-like behaviors into a non-living object creates a strange perception of the boundary between technology and biological systems.
